Answer to Tuesday's question: Wright Bazemore is the former Georgia high school football player and icon who was written up in "Ripley's Believe It or Not" for scoring 10 touchdowns in a game for Fitzgerald twice in a season. Bazemore was better known for his 14 state titles as Valdosta's head coach.
